sviluppo di database fornisce siti web con contenuti dinamici . Il contenuto dinamico viene utilizzato nell'e-commerce , pagine di prodotto , siti web e blog l'articolo . Lo sviluppo e la progettazione di basi di dati determina le prestazioni e la precisione per il sito web . Sviluppo Web Database è una parte essenziale del disegno e passaggi di codifica che creano ogni pagina web . Funzione
La progettazione di database per lo sviluppo Web è utilizzato per determinare dove ogni pezzo di dati vengono memorizzati . Le tabelle contengono le informazioni sul sito web . La progettazione di database e sviluppo determinare dove questi elementi si trovano nelle tabelle . I dati non devono avere la duplicazione per evitare problemi di integrità dei dati . Alcune aziende assumono un amministratore esterno per la progettazione del database, in quanto una cattiva progettazione può anche portare a scarse prestazioni .
Tipi
Le due banche dati comuni sono MySQL e SQL Server . Oracle è utilizzato anche , ma Oracle è il più costoso ed è spesso usato nelle organizzazioni aziendali. MySQL è distribuito gratuitamente , in modo che sia presente su molti forum libero e modelli di blog . SQL Server è un prodotto Microsoft per aziende di piccole e medie dimensioni. Entrambi i tipi in grado di gestire migliaia di dischi e può scalare per soddisfare le esigenze delle aziende in crescita .
Caratteristiche
Le due caratteristiche più comuni necessarie Web design di database sono i tavoli e il layout e le procedure memorizzate. Le tabelle contengono i dati e le stored procedure recuperare i dati dalle tabelle . Le stored procedure restituiscono i dati della tabella per l'applicazione web . Questi devono anche un'attenta progettazione per garantire che tutti i dati vengono inviati all'applicazione. Sicurezza e autorizzazioni utente anche bisogno di tempo di progettazione da parte degli sviluppatori .
Dimensione
La dimensione del database varia a seconda del tipo di progetto web . Disegni e-commerce sono più ampie , perché il progetto Web richiede più prodotti , le caratteristiche di checkout e gli ordini dei clienti . Siti di contenuti semplici come i blog o articolo directory richiedono più spazio su disco per contenere il contenuto dell'articolo , ma il design del tavolo è meno estesa . Come il business cresce, il design ha bisogno di scalare a contenere le informazioni senza riempire il disco rigido del server.
Considerazioni
Nella progettazione di database Web , utilizzare sempre le chiavi primarie su ogni tabella . Le chiavi primarie di migliorare le prestazioni e utilizzano meno risorse per recuperare i dati . Se la società prevede di crescere , garantire lo spazio disco rigido del server di database è sufficiente per gestire il progetto . Ogni tabella deve contenere una serie di dati come ad esempio le informazioni sul cliente , gli ordini o le informazioni di fatturazione o spedizione . Garantire la sicurezza e la password sufficiente proteggere il database per prevenire accessi non autorizzati .